Before the incident
Shoveling broken glass into wheelbarrow and conveyors.
What happened
Repeated shoveling of large quantities of glass daily resulting in back pain strain.
Injury or illness
Back pain strain.
Object or substance involved
Broken glass; shovel; wheelbarrow.
Summary line
Repeated shoveling of glass - back pain strain.
